(CNN Spanish) - 

Shakira's collaboration with Argentine producer Bizarrap could have been promoted by one of her children, the Colombian singer said in an interview with Mexican journalist Enrique Acevedo with the NMás channel.

This is the first interview that the Colombian has given after launching the controversial song with the Argentine and one more song with her compatriot Karol G. 

In two previews shared by the Mexican channel, the three-time Grammy Award winner says that this song with Bizarrap was born after one of her children told her: "Mommy, you have to do something with Bizarrap... It's the Argentine god! "Shakira says.

The theme, which was released on January 11, was the most explicit in terms of what his break with former soccer player Gerard Piqué was and in which, through a play on words, he names both him and his current partner, Clara Chía.

The song unleashed endless comments, messages of support and also criticism on social networks and television programs for Shakira's artistic choice to heal the wounds of heartbreak.

Shakira's message to women

In the first advance published by NMás, the Colombian begins with a message to women who do not support each other.

Shakira says that "there is a place in hell reserved for those women who do not support others."

In her social networks, the Colombian has always had affectionate gestures with her colleagues, such as sending a message to Karol G after her presentation at Coachella, wishing Rihanna luck before her presentation at the Super Bowl, the message she sent to the presenter , Venezuelan comedian and actress Erika de la Vega after a reflection on her "music session", among others.

It is not the first time that he has spoken about women in an interview either.

In a conversation with Elle Spain magazine in September last year, the singer talked about how women are resilient and how she overcomes adversity.

"I think that women are resilient. You know, we have this resilience that is innate (...). So you ask me how I manage this. I manage, I suppose, by reminding myself that I need to be an example for my children, that I need to be what they want me to be, and what I want them to become," Shakira recalled.

In another preview, he also reflects on dreams and says that not all of them come true but that "life finds a way to compensate you."
